Some secrets refuse to stay buried.


By all rights, Sue Jewel should be dead. In place of celebrating her fortieth birthday, she was wrapped in plastic and stuffed in the trunk of a car. Worst part is the man she promised to spend her life with is the one who tried to kill her. With a little help from Fate, Sue walks away from the ordeal, but her husband doesn’t.


Now with a new lease on life, Sue wants to put as much mileage between her past and her present as she can. It would be a lot easier if something supernatural with dark intent wasn’t along for the ride. Desperate to break free from it all, she finds herself in Freewild Cove, making new friends, catching the eye of the handsome coffee shop owner, and hoping to magically cut her ties to her would-be murderer once and for all.


Lorna, Vivien, and Heather are back. And with the help of Grandma Julia’s ghost, they’re kicking supernatural butt and taking names!


Book Four of the Order of Magic Series: Magical Paranormal Women's Fiction by NY Times and USA TODAY Bestselling Author, Michelle M. Pillow.

Another engaging story in this series that I'm enjoying reading. This is about Sue Jewel whose husband, Hank, tried to kill her but died instead, so when her TV started acting up with hints to run to Freewild Cove. She runs out of her house and takes the next available bus which died at Freewild Cove. Sue looks for Heather from a magazine that she read on the bus and meets Lorna, Vivien, and Heather along with our love interest, coffee shop owner Jameson Lloyd. What happens is an engaging read.

Sue Jewel has experienced far more bad things in life than any one person should. After her husband Hank's passing, she finds herself in Freewild Cove, NC. There she meets Heather, Lorna and Vivian. This book was very interesting and held my interest throughout the story. While it was a paranormal story, more so it was about Sue finding her inner strength, finding out her own potential, being resilient and accepting true friends. I loved the story and the message.

Michelle M. Pillow, New York Times & USA TODAY Bestselling Author 

NYT & USAT Bestselling Author Michelle M. Pillow is an award-winning paranormal and sci-fi romance; mystery; and paranormal women's fiction (PWF) writer with well over a million books sold. Though she writes intricate plots, she can never seem to remember where she left her coffee cup (if you find it please return).


Michelle is always up for a new adventure or challenge, whether it's a paranormal investigation of an old Vaudeville Theatre or climbing Mayan temples in Belize. She was a refugee extra on SyFy's Z Nation. Michelle is involved with various film and historical documentary projects with her filmmaker husband. She's mom to a talented artist daughter, and managed by the family dog and cat. For the most part she can be found wearing pajama pants and drinking coffee. There may or may not be dancing.
